1. Kali Linux

Kali Linux is a premier choice for penetration testing and cyber security research due to its extensive feature set and in-built tools. It is one of the most comprehensive Linux distributions tailored for security professionals. Kali Linux is known for its wide range of pre-installed penetration testing applications and continuous updates.

Features of Kali Linux:

Specifically designed for penetration testing and cyber security research. Available in both 32-bit and 64-bit versions. Regular updates without the need for a full reinstallation. In-built tools to address top 10 vulnerabilities.

2. Parrot OS

Parrot OS is another potent option for cybersecurity professionals, particularly for vulnerability assessment and penetration testing. It is known for its lightweight design, making it suitable for systems with limited resources. This distribution offers robust support from experts and in-built tools to tackle a variety of vulnerabilities.

Features of Parrot OS:

Lightweight and resource-efficient. Support from cybersecurity experts. In-built tools for addressing different types of vulnerabilities.

Other Popular Options

In addition to Kali Linux and Parrot OS, there are several other operating systems commonly used in the cybersecurity domain. Here are a few more:

BackBox: A user-friendly distribution for beginners, with a focus on security. Fedora Security Lab: A special lab environment provided by Fedora for security testing. CAINE: A full-featured distribution including a range of penetration testing tools. Samurai Web Testing Framework: A collaborative web security testing framework. DemonLinux: Known for its advanced penetration testing capabilities. ArchStrike: A rolling release distribution with a focus on security and flexibility.

Choosing the Right Operating System for You

The choice of operating system for security work and hacking depends largely on your individual preferences and familiarity. If you are more comfortable with Windows and have the necessary skills, there is no reason to switch to a Linux distribution. Conversely, if you are already proficient with Linux, any distribution like Ubuntu, Debian, or Arch can be equally effective.

Considerations:

Stability: Some specialized penetration testing distributions may contain bloatware or unnecessary tools, which can make the system unstable. Resource Usage: Lightweight distributions like Parrot OS can be a good choice for systems with limited resources. Tool Customization: Users looking for a highly customized environment with a wide range of pre-installed tools should consider Kali Linux.
